Fortunantly Ive had the fortune of training with elite runners. People dont understand the difference of the 2. If Bolt ran the 40 not in the blocks he would only be in the 4.3's. I remember we had Justin Gatlin run a 40...he only ran like a 4.35...thats in his prime(dopping years). We had a corner and a Wr running faster times...albeit the corner ran a 4.29. My dude Dwayne Chambers who ran sub 10 and holds the European 60m record could only pull out a 4.38. Ive seen it with my own eyes brehs, running a 40 is different than a 100. Its only 36.5 meters, the great 100 meter runners speed really kicks in between 30-50 meters

On March 13, 2008 Gatlin performed at the Titans' NFL pro day. His numbers were as follows: 4.45 and 4.42 in the 40-yard dash. Had a 40 ½-inch vertical jump, 11-foot (3.35 m) standing long jump, 4.4 short shuttle, 7.36 cone drill and 12 reps in the bench press. The former Olympic sprinter did not get signed by any NFL teams.
